Anil Deshmukh’s ED custody extended till November 15
The Hindu
He has been in ED custody since November 2 after being questioned for 12 hours on charges of money laundering and corruption
Former Maharashtra Home Minister Anil Deshmukh’s has been extended to November 15 by a special Prevention of Money Laundering Act court.
Mr. Deshmukh has been in ED custody after being questioned for 12 hours on charges of money laundering and corruption.
On October 29, the Bombay High Court rejected his plea seeking to quash five summons issued by the ED.
